Fresh Snow

We are shaped by culture, challenge what you’re taught.

Photo by KEVIN CLYDE BERBANO on Unsplash

Tracks cross over past. Traveling ghosts to follow. I choose a new path.

Walk a troubled road. I question all your sorrows. Pain you’ve felt before.

Ego’s mask defends. Servitude’s tears fall within. I am no problem.

Your words crack my mask. Death to entitlement’s past. I only listen.
